Why is an endodontist different from a general dentist? 

An endodontist has two or more years of advanced training in the diagnosis and treatment of issues involving your tooth roots and connected tissues. Unlike a general dentist who provides a wide range of services, our office specializes in endodontic treatments exclusively. Our doctor is an expert in root canal therapy, dental trauma, endodontic surgery, and similar treatments. 

When should I see an endodontist? 

You may want to see our doctor for a variety of reasons. Some of these include: 

  • Being referred by your general dentist for endodontic treatment 
  • Wanting a second opinion on a tooth that was recommended for extraction 
  • Trauma affecting your tooth root 
  • Root canal treatment recommended by your dentist 
  • You have a painful and/or infected tooth
